The Leibniz Institute of Freshwater Ecology and Inland Fisheries (IGB) invite applications International IGB Fellowship Program in Freshwater Science. The working language at IGB is English and diversity in backgrounds and nationalities are valued.

About the Fellowship:
  • The fellowships are offered twice a year to postdocs and senior scientists for 6-24 months.
  • IGB provides excellent laboratory and field facilities for interdisciplinary research, large-scale experimental facilities as well as long-term research programmes.

Fellowships funding:

  • Postdoc Fellowships: full support for postdoctoral researchers to carry out full-time research at IGB for up to two years
  • Senior Fellowships: for scientists who generally lead a research group at their home institution to obtain funding for an extended visit at IGB (e.g., during a sabbatical leave)

Study areas:

  • Ecohydrology
  • Ecosystem Research
  • Experimental Limnology
  • Biology and Ecology of Fishes
  • Ecophysiology and Aquaculture
  • Analytical Chemistry and Biogeochemistry

Requirements:

  • Applicants currently residing in Germany are not eligible to the fellowship programme.
  • Contact potential host at IGB to discuss alternative funding opportunities for your planned research.

Required documents:

  • CV, including a complete list of publications
  • Certificates of doctoral degree
  • Letter indicating research interests and experience (max. 1 page)
  • Proposed research programme at IGB (max. 1 page), including potential research host(s) and time line
  • 02 letters of recommendation to be (a) uploaded by the applicant on application platform or (b) sent by the reference contact directly to Dr. Ina Severin (severin@igb-berlin.de, cc toco@igb-berlin.de)
